Billie Eilish is a well-known American singer-songwriter who first gained public attention in 2015 with her debut single “Ocean Eyes”, which was subsequently released by Darkroom, an imprint of Interscope Records. Her first studio album, ‘When We All Fall Asleep, Where Do We Go?’, debuted atop the US Billboard 200 and UK Albums Chart. Her popular single “Bad Guy” topped the charts in several other countries worldwide including Australia, Canada, Estonia, Finland, Greece, Hungary, Iceland, New Zealand, Norway, and Russia. “Lovely” (2018)

“Lovely” is a song recorded by American singers Billie Eilish and Khalid. Darkroom and Interscope Records released it as the lead single from the Netflix drama series “13 Reasons Why”s second season soundtrack. Eilish and Khalid wrote the song with Eilish’s brother, Finneas O’Connell. The song has been described as a chamber pop ballad, whose lyrics recount Eilish and Khalid trying to overcome serious depression together. The song reached number 64 on the US Billboard Hot 100 chart and peaked within the top 40 in several other countries. [Source: www.rollingstone.com]

“Six Feet Under” (2016)

“Six Feet Under” is the debut single by Billie Eilish. It was first released through  SoundCloud on June 23, 2016. It was later re-released on November 17, 2016, by Darkroom and Interscope Records. Finneas O’Connell, Eilish’s brother, solely wrote and produced the track. The track is described as a “somber” and “delicate” pop ballad. Commercially, it was certified platinum by Music Canada.

“Bellyache” (2017)

“Bellyache” is a song by Billie Eilish from her debut EP, “Don’t Smile at Me”. The song was released as the EP’s second single on February 24, 2017, through Darkroom and Interscope Records. It was written by Eilish and Finneas O’Connell, with production being handled by the latter. A midtempo electropop, R&B, and alternative hip hop song, it has hip hop, deep house and Latin macabre influences. Lyrically, the song is written from the perspective of a psychopathic murderer. The song entered the top 100 of charts in Australia, Canada, Ireland, Portugal, and Scotland.

“Bored” (2017)

“Bored” is a song by American singer-songwriter Billie Eilish from the soundtrack album, ’13 Reasons Why’. The song was written by Eilish, her brother Finneas O’Connell, Aron Forbes, and Tim Anderson. Production was solely handled by Finneas. It was released by Darkroom and Interscope Records for digital download and streaming on March 30, 2017, as the lead single from the soundtrack. A mid-tempo pop ballad, the song’s lyrics see Eilish sing about finally discovering her former lover’s mistakes.

“I Love You” (2019)

“I Love You” is a song by Billie Eilish from her debut studio album, ‘When We All Fall Asleep, Where Do We Go?’. Eilish co-wrote the song with her brother Finneas O’Connell, who also handled production. As the 13th track on the album, “I Love You” is an acoustic guitar-based ballad accompanied by various plane-related noises, where Eilish’s lyrics describe the resistance to falling in love with someone. The song reached number 53 on the US Billboard Hot 100 and charted in several other countries. [Source: www.nme.com]

“Watch” (2017)

“Watch” is a song by Billie Eilish from her debut EP ‘Don’t Smile at Me’. Written and produced by Eilish’s brother Finneas O’Connell, the song was released for digital download and streaming through Darkroom and Interscope Records on June 30, 2017, as the third single from the EP. The song received platinum certifications in the United States, Australia and Canada by the Recording Industry Association of America, Australian Recording Industry Association and Music Canada, respectively.

“Ocean Eyes” (2016)

“Ocean Eyes” is the second single by Billie Eilish and was part of her debut EP, ‘Don’t Smile at Me’, and the album ‘Everything, Everything‘. The song was written and produced by Eilish’s older brother, Finneas O’Connell, and was originally written for his band. Finneas gave the song to Eilish for her dance performance after realizing the song suited her vocals. It was originally released on SoundCloud on November 18, 2015, but was later re-released commercially on November 18, 2016, as a single through Darkroom and Interscope Records.

“You Should See Me in a Crown” (2018)

“You Should See Me in a Crown” is the lead single of Billie Eilish’s debut studio album ‘When We All Fall Asleep, Where Do We Go?’. It was released on July 18, 2018, through Darkroom and Interscope Records. It was written by Eilish and her brother Finneas O’Connell, who also produced the track. The song received positive reviews and charted in countries including the US, Canada and Australia.

“Therefore I Am” (2020)

“Therefore I Am” is a song by American singer Billie Eilish. The song was written by Eilish and her brother Finneas O’Connell, with production being handled by the latter. It was released as the second single of her second studio album, ‘Happier Than Ever’, by Darkroom and Interscope Records on November 12, 2020. It is an uptempo, hip hop-influenced pop, dark pop, R&B, and electropop track. The song peaked at number two on the US Billboard Hot 100, giving Eilish her fourth top-10 hit in the United States.

“Bad Guy” (2019)

“Bad Guy” is a song recorded by American singer-songwriter Billie Eilish. It was released on March 29, 2019, through Darkroom and Interscope Records, as the fifth single from Eilish’s debut studio album, ‘When We All Fall Asleep, Where Do We Go?’. Eilish co-wrote “Bad Guy” with her brother, Finneas O’Connell, with the latter producing it and the former providing additional production. The song was a commercial success, reaching number one on the US Billboard Hot 100. It also topped the charts in several other countries worldwide including Australia, Canada, Estonia, Finland, Greece, Hungary, Iceland, New Zealand, Norway, and Russia. [Source: www.glamour.com]
